  10. You can get some really attractive preferreds right now. These are NOT risk-free, but given how safe some of these banks are, and the yield pick-up relative to Bills, they seem interesting. One that has caught my eye is the M&T Series J $25 par preferreds with a YTM of 7.5%. This is a $750M issuance, which is about 1M old in the market and very liquid. They have a 5Yr redemption cause, and M&T Bank is one of the safeties regional banks with a very low efficiency ratio. You can read more about the preferreds here: https://ir.mtb.com/node/38786/html ... the one negative here is that the $25 par market is retail driven and could suffer from irrational selling, while $1000 par market is all OTC. Interest is paid quarterly, and you could see people pay up for these given that M&T trades at 1.5x BV and is viewed as a very high quality bank.

  13. https://www.wsj.com/finance/stocks/apple-is-buffetts-best-investment-its-also-now-one-of-his-riskiest-fb11f9a2?mod=hp_lead_pos3 This time, Buffett asked Combs to identify a stock in the S&P 500 that met three criteria. The first: a reasonably cheap price/earnings multiple of no more than 15, based on the next 12 months’ projected earnings. The stock also had to be one the managers were at least 90% sure would enjoy higher earnings over the next five years. And they had to be at least 50% confident that the company’s earnings would grow by at least 7% annually for five years or longer. Combs’s research pointed to Apple, the same stock Weschler had already purchased.
